Andrew Jackson lived from, 1767-1845.
In 1835, Andrew Jackson sent the Cherokee on the trail of tears.
In 1831, army push Choctaws of their land and march to Oklahoma.
March 4, 1829 Jackson took oath of office and became the seventh president.
Presidency time March 4, 1829 to March 4, 1837.
Born March 15, 1767.
He joined the military in 1779.
May 26, 1830, Congress passes Indian Removal act.
May 28, 1830, Jackson signs the Indian Removal Act.
All of March 1837, Jackson recognizes independence of Texas, though declines to address annexation because of threats by Mexico and wants to be safe.
July 11, 1836, Jackson states land payments will be with only gold and silver.
December 10, 1832, Jackson issues Nullification Proclamation. Jackson believes that states and municipalities should not nullify federal laws.
March 20, 1833, Jackson commands Edmund Roberts as a “secret agent” for North America to find a way through commercial trade treaties over the wide area.
